I am new in the world of 3-D printing.
I installeed everything so far right and while not printing the z-axis is functioning very good and smooth. Only while printing the printerhead is not moving any layer upwards but still ejecting filament.

It is also strange that when I print a gcode file from SD with certain settings, after the printer heated the nozzle he jumps back to normal settings (e.g. from 220° to 200°) and the speed always shows something like 100%6 or 60%48. I don't really know what the number after it means.

I already tried Cura with different profiles (and after connecting printer via usb) but always the same result.

by Gingko
1, Temperature drops from 215/220 to 200, maybe you set the print temperature is different from the first layer temperature.
2, Nozzle looks too high that filament cannot be sticked to the bed.
